Can I install Quick-Step Vinyl in my veranda?

Vinyl floors cannot be installed in rooms that are too hot or too cold. Therefore, they are not ideal for verandas and other unheated spaces.

We do not advise installing Quick-Step Vinyl in verandas, solariums, camper vans or other areas prone to large temperature differences.

Both our flexible and Alpha Vinyl floors should preferably be installed in heated indoor spaces with normal room temperatures (between 15°C and 35°C for our Quick-Step Vinyl range and between 18°C and 30°C for Quick-Step Alpha Vinyl). The temperature of the base floor should also fall between these parameters: 0°C and 35°C for flexible Vinyl, 5°C and 30°C for Alpha Vinyl.

If your Vinyl floor will be exposed to direct sunlight and temperatures at or above 45°C, we suggest using flexible Vinyl and a Heat underlay on a flattened mineral substrate.
